IT may be said that there is scarcely any thing origi nal in this book: that it is little more than a string of quotations a mere compilation. But its want of originality is precisely the measure of its merit. I am but the showman of other men''s facts and Opinions. All exoteric knowledge of the state of India must at present necessarily be sciolous generally speaking, only from the esoteric stores of the Company''s Ser vices is trusworthy information to be obtained: a state of things which will gradually correct itself during the struggle to master the real state of the case; but in the interim those who undertake the task of disseminating knowledge of Indian affairs, must be content to be the mere vehicles to the Public of the experience of third parties.
